ISIS assumes responsibility for attack in London

The Islamic State has claimed responsibility for the knife attack in London, the news agency of this group Amac reported today.

“Sulmers in Straatham neighbourhood south of London is a fighter of I The SIS, which has responded to our call to attack the citizens of coalition countries”, is said in the statement.

20-year-old Sudesh Amman was shot dead by police after stabbed people on a frequent London street Sunday.

He was imprisoned in 2018 for terrorist activities and released after serving half his three - year sentence.

When police searched his computer and cell phone, they discovered he was downloading materials to make explosives equipment and carrying out terrorist attacks, prosecutors said.

In December 2017, Amman released a photo of Islamic State leader Abu Bakr al-Baghdadi, who was killed in October during an attack by American forces in Syria, and sent a message to his brother saying that the Islamic state is here to stay”.
